Pharmaceutical Contract Sales Outsourcing (CSO) Market Drivers and Opportunities

Growing complexities pharmaceutical sales and Marketing Strategies

A key factor propelling the pharmaceutical contract sales outsourcing (CSO) market is the growing complexity in pharma sales and marketing tactics. As the pharmaceutical market evolves, companies are finding it increasingly difficult to connect with patients and healthcare professionals (HCPs) due to heightened regulations, changing healthcare policies, and a competitive landscape.

Pharmaceutical firms are shifting towards contract sales outsourcing to avail themselves of the expertise of third-party providers in salesforce performance, multichannel engagement, and compliance-driven strategies. This enables the firms to reduce operational costs while maintaining their salesforce adaptable and scalable. CSOs provide them with highly qualified sales representatives, which can be dispatched as per market needs, therapeutic categories, and geography, enabling them to manage resources efficiently.

Focus on Patient-Centric Engagement

The patient-centric focus in healthcare has transformed the mode of doing business in pharmaceutical sales. Companies are focusing more on direct patient engagement, personalized healthcare solutions, and patient education to increase compliance and results. CSOs possess the resources and expertise to implement these personalized strategies in an effective manner. Pharmaceutical companies can align their sales operations with shifting patient needs and regulations by partnering with CSOs and, in the process, gain market expansion.

Opportunity for the Pharmaceutical Contract Sales Outsourcing (CSO) Market

Expansion into Emerging Markets

Emerging markets present a significant opportunity for CSOs since pharmaceutical companies seek to access untapped markets with strong demand for healthcare products. Emerging markets have complex regulatory environments and cultural sensitivities that could be challenging to navigate by companies lacking local experience. CSOs possessing local experience and established networks provide companies with a strategic edge by enabling them to penetrate the market effectively, adhere to local regulations, and adapt to local preferences. This opportunity allows pharmaceutical companies to expand their global footprint while minimizing the risk and operational complexities.

Furthermore, the rising prevalence of chronic diseases, expanding patient populations, and expanding healthcare access in emerging markets are offering large opportunities to pharmaceutical firms to enhance their presence by means of CSO services. Outsourced sales solutions' scalability, flexibility, and cost-effectiveness make them highly attractive options to firms looking to penetrate or expand in Asia Pacific markets.

The marketing and promotional support segment is anticipated to hold the highest share of the global pharmaceutical contract sales outsourcing (cso) market during the projected timeframe

The promotional and marketing support segment is expected to dominate the global pharmaceutical contract sales outsourcing (CSO) market during the forecast period. This is driven by the increasing need to have specialized marketing efforts to boost the visibility of brands, physician interaction, and awareness of products in a highly competitive pharmaceutical marketplace.

Pharmaceutical companies are outsourcing marketing and promotional activities to CSO providers to access their strategic communications, digital marketing, and data-driven promotion capabilities. CSOs deliver personalized marketing solutions, including key opinion leader (KOL) interaction, medical education activities, digital detailing, and multi-channel promotion, which help pharmaceutical firms achieve maximum outreach while ensuring industry compliance.


The oncology therapeutic area segment dominated the market in 2024 and is predicted to grow at the highest CAGR over the forecast period.

The oncology therapeutic area dominated the pharmaceutical contract sales outsourcing (CSO) market in 2024 and is projected to grow at the highest compound annual growth rate (CAGR) during the forecast period. The growth is primarily attributed to the rising incidence of cancer worldwide, the rising velocity of new products in oncology, and the growing sophistication in oncology treatments, which call for highly advanced sales strategies.

The outsourced sales and marketing requirements in the oncology field are driven by the demand for highly qualified salesforces with deep expertise in the area of oncology therapies, protocols, and shifting regulatory needs. Unlike other therapeutic segments, pharmaceutical products in the area of oncology are more likely to require a high-touch sales strategy, involving extensive contact with oncologists, hospitals, and healthcare centres to realize successful market outreach and physician education.

The Direct Sales segment is predicted to grow at the highest CAGR over the forecast period.

The segment of direct sales is anticipated to exhibit the highest CAGR throughout the forecast period in the market for pharmaceutical contract sales outsourcing (CSO). The rationale behind the increase is the increased demand for personalized, high-impact sales that foster direct interaction between pharmaceutical companies and healthcare professionals (HCPs).

Contract sales organizations (CSOs) supply direct sales forces that play a key role in delivering pharmaceutical products to their markets. Outsourcing direct sales lets pharmaceutical companies access trained sales professionals with experience in targeted therapeutic specialties and understanding of the subtleties of product placement, competitive climates, and regulations.

In addition, the shift towards patient-centric healthcare and value-based healthcare has also increased the demand for direct interaction with physicians, hospitals, and healthcare organizations. Data analytics, AI-driven insights, and omnichannel engagement are employed by CSOs offering direct sales services to enhance physician engagement and optimize sales outcomes.

Pharmaceutical Contract Sales Outsourcing (CSO) Market Share Analysis by Region

North America is projected to hold the largest share of the global Pharmaceutical Contract Sales Outsourcing (CSO) Market over the forecast period.

The major market share is being contributed by North America in the worldwide market for pharmaceutical contract sales outsourcing (CSO), driven by the matured pharmaceutical industry in the region, strong regulation, and high utilization of outsourced sales solutions. The United States in particular is contributing a large market share because there are large pharmaceutical companies present, there is more demand for specialty drugs, and there is growing regulation complexity that needs expert sales outsourcing services.

One of the key reasons North America is leading is the increased demand for cost-effective sales practices. Pharmaceutical companies in the region are increasingly outsourcing their salesforces to reduce costs, enhance flexibility, and focus on core research and development (R&D) activities. Contract sales organizations (CSOs) provide qualified experts, data-driven insights, and omnichannel engagement practices that help pharma firms optimize sales and comply with shifting regulations.

The Asia Pacific region is anticipated to witness the largest compound annual growth rate (CAGR) in the market for pharmaceutical contract sales outsourcing (CSO) due to high pharmaceutical industry growth, increased healthcare expenditure, and growing demand for cost-effective sales solutions. China, India, Japan, and South Korea are spearheading the development, as there is an increase in commercialization of drugs, shifting healthcare infrastructure, and increased foreign investment in the pharmaceutical sector.

Global Pharmaceutical Contract Sales Outsourcing (CSO) Market Recent Developments News:

o   In February 2024, Samsung Biologics made an announcement regarding an alliance with LigaChem Biosciences. The collaboration is to provide antibody development and drug substance manufacturing services to augment LigaChem's antibody-drug conjugate (ADC) pipeline, showing the commitment of Samsung Biologics to creating innovative therapeutic solutions.

o   In April 2024, IQVIA and Salesforce collaborate to establish a strengthened global strategic partnership to advance the development of Salesforce's Life Sciences Cloud, combining IQVIA's OCE platform and Salesforce's CRM software to transform healthcare professional and patient engagement. The collaboration will provide a new end-to-end engagement platform by 2025.

o   In April 2023, PharmaLex Group, the global leader in specialist services to the pharma, biotech and medtech industries, announced it will merge with Cpharm, the leading specialist in Australia and New Zealand in the fields of pharmacovigilance and medical services. The planned merger is an important step towards PharmaLex’s expansion into Australia and New Zealand by virtue of Cpharm’s local specialist drug and device vigilance expertise, as well as offering complementary services and expanding the combined firms’ services offering.
